Summary• Type 1:
• Relativistic jets ejected following a state change and X-ray flare – related to disc formation and evolution
• Apparent velocity varies – angle change?
• Type 2:• Close correlation with X-rays in plateau state: strong
coupling between accretion (ADAF) and radio strength (unlikely) or X-rays from same electrons (synchrotron?)
• Type 3• Long term (~1 yr) cyclic behaviour – thermal
timescale of equatorial disc? Magnetic dynamo timescale of companion? Synodic variations due to a 3rd body? Mystery!
